                It is, but some of the clubs needs to start using different cars on their stands, I've probably gone every year for the last 12 years or more and it's getting very repetitive .

                I think the last couple of years the layout has been appalling , especially last year having to walk through the Classic Bike hall to get back to the car show.

                Over the years the trade stands have diminished to the usual cheap spanners and bundles of dusters, the little one man auto jumblers have been priced out

                Also the cost, Friday , the best day IMO, it's £27.50 to get in, no discounts on Fridays, and £10 to park then hike a mile to the halls, add fuel and food and it's past £100 for me, double if you stay over the night before.
